This mix takes you on a jurney on the borderline between traditional and modern music, exploring the folk rock genre, it´s roots, and it´s flirt with psychedelia, skiffle, ragtime and world music. bouncing back and forth across the atlantic. Join Dj Radio Luxembourg on his quest for the groundbreaking mid 60´s genremixes, in a time where the acoustic coffeehouse-singers started pickng up those electric guitars and sitars, hoping to be the next Beatle or Dylan. The mix is enjoyed best with a rainy day, hot coffee and a bad book.
